• Great presence with excellent monitor cut
• Maximum feedback rejection
• Superior anti-shock engineering for low handling noise
• Tough, durable, resilient – built for the road
• Hypercardioid polar pattern reduces pickup of sounds from the sides and rear, improving isolation of desired sound source
Output from the microphone’s XLRM-type connector is low impedance (Lo-Z) balanced. The signal appears across Pins 2 and 3; Pin 1 is ground (shield). Output phase is “Pin 2 hot” – positive acoustic pressure produces positive voltage at Pin 2.
To avoid phase cancellation and poor sound, all mic cables must be wired consistently: Pin 1-to-Pin 1, etc. For a high-impedance
(Hi-Z) mic input, connect a Lo-Z balanced cable to a Hi-Z matching transformer (A-T CP8201 or equal) at the equipment input.
When using the AE6100 in settings with a stage monitor speaker, the speaker should be located 135° off axis (45° off the rear of the microphone). This placement, in conjunction with the microphone’s uniform hypercardioid pickup pattern, will virtually eliminate the possibility of undesired audio feedback.
The high sensitivity of the AE6100 assures useful output and an excellent match to most input sources. In some cases, however, an attenuator such as the Audio-Technica AT8202 may be required between the microphone and preamplifier to avoid overloading sensitive input stages.
Take care to keep foreign particles from entering the windscreen.
An accumulation of iron or steel filings on the diaphragm, and/or foreign material in the windscreen’s mesh surface, can degrade performance.
